      I know it might be a bit late, but I'll leave a comment just in case. I have the X4 and I use a Dweller 2 stove, without the stove, the x4 has plenty of room for 2 people and probably a dog. My gf and I use a double sleeping bag during spring/summer and during winter we use individual sleeping bags and the stove.
      But, while using the stove, you have room for 2 cots and a chair (plus room between the cots and the wall, in order to put stuff in.) to accommodate 2 chairs, and the stove, you have to remove one cot (and put it in, whenever you go sleep).
      Today I came back home after a solo camping weekend, and while using the stove, I decided to order the x6, next year before winter, (probably the pro version), just to have more room for the cots, 2 chairs and the stove, without having to remove anything.
